What Factors Contribute to the Quality of Keurig K-Cup Coffee Pods?

The quality of Keurig K-Cup coffee pods is influenced by several factors including coffee bean type, roast level, packaging, brewing process, and freshness.

  1. Coffee Bean Type
  2. Roast Level
  3. Packaging Quality
  4. Brewing Process
  5. Freshness

Understanding these factors allows consumers to appreciate the complexity and craftsmanship behind Keurig K-Cup coffee pods.

1. Coffee Bean Type: The coffee bean type significantly impacts the flavor profile of Keurig K-Cup coffee pods. Arabica beans are known for their sweeter and more complex flavors, while Robusta beans often yield a stronger and more bitter taste. Research conducted by the Specialty Coffee Association identifies Arabica as the preferred choice for high-quality coffee. Many popular K-Cup options prioritize Arabica for this reason, offering a smoother experience. However, some consumers may prefer the robust characteristics of blends that include Robusta.

2. Roast Level: The roast level of the coffee beans plays a crucial role in determining the taste of the final brew. Light roasts retain more of the beans’ original flavors and acidity, while dark roasts bring out deeper, richer tones with reduced acidity. A study published in the Journal of Food Science highlighted that the roasting process can enhance the aroma and flavor compounds in coffee. Therefore, users may choose K-Cup pods based on their preference for light, medium, or dark roasts.

3. Packaging Quality: Packaging quality is essential for preserving the freshness and flavor of K-Cup coffee pods. Airtight seals and nitrogen flushed packs help prevent oxidation and moisture, which can degrade coffee quality over time. According to studies by the Institute for Coffee Studies, proper packaging can significantly extend shelf life and maintain flavor integrity. Some consumers argue that brands using superior packaging techniques produce a tastier cup of coffee compared to those that do not.

4. Brewing Process: The brewing process affects how flavors and aromas are extracted from the coffee grounds. The Keurig machine uses pressure to brew coffee quickly, which can enhance certain flavors. However, this rapid brewing may not allow for optimal extraction compared to traditional brewing methods. Research by Barista Hustle indicates that brewing methods can alter the taste and quality of the coffee significantly. Some users believe that a slower brewing technique results in a richer flavor, leading to mixed opinions on Keurig’s quick brew convenience versus traditional methods.

5. Freshness: Freshness of the coffee grounds is paramount for quality. Coffee typically loses its optimal flavor within weeks after roasting. Many brands that produce K-Cups make an effort to date their products and recommend use by certain freshness standards. The National Coffee Association suggests consuming coffee within two weeks for the best flavor. Customers often report differing taste experiences based on the freshness of K-Cups they purchase, impacting their overall satisfaction.

What Key Considerations Should You Keep in Mind When Selecting Keurig Pods?

When selecting Keurig pods, consider the following key factors: flavor variety, roast level, brand reputation, compatibility, price, and caffeine content.

  1. Flavor variety
  2. Roast level
  3. Brand reputation
  4. Compatibility
  5. Price
  6. Caffeine content

These factors can influence your final choice, and understanding them may enhance your coffee experience.

  1. Flavor Variety:
    When choosing Keurig pods, consider the flavor variety available. You can find options ranging from classic coffee flavors to gourmet blends. Brands often provide seasonal selections and specialty options. For example, pumpkin spice and peppermint mocha are popular seasonal favorites. A diverse flavor selection caters to different taste preferences and allows for experimentation.

  2. Roast Level:
    Roast level refers to how long the coffee beans have been roasted. Light roasts offer a mild flavor with a higher acidity, while medium roasts provide a balanced taste. Dark roasts deliver bold flavors and lower acidity. Choosing the right roast level aligns with your personal taste. For instance, some individuals prefer the smoothness of a light roast, whereas others may enjoy the richness of a dark roast.

  3. Brand Reputation:
    Brand reputation plays a significant role in selecting Keurig pods. Established brands often have a history of quality and customer satisfaction. Look for brands that are known for their high standards in sourcing beans and maintaining product consistency. For example, Green Mountain Coffee Roasters is widely recognized for its commitment to sustainable practices and quality products.

  4. Compatibility:
    Compatibility involves ensuring that the Keurig pods you choose are suitable for your specific coffee maker model. While most pods are designed for standard Keurig machines, some newer models may require specific pod formats or reusable filters. Reading the packaging or manufacturer’s guidelines helps confirm compatibility. This can prevent issues and ensure a smooth brewing experience.

  5. Price:
    When selecting Keurig pods, consider the price. Prices can vary significantly among brands and flavors. Some premium pods may cost more, while budget options offer considerable savings. Determine your budget and evaluate cost per cup to find the best value. Additionally, buying in bulk may lead to discounts or savings.

  6. Caffeine Content:
    Caffeine content is an important factor for many coffee drinkers. Some pods contain higher caffeine levels, while others are designed to be lower in caffeine or decaffeinated. If caffeine sensitivity is a concern, check the packaging for information about caffeine levels. For instance, an extra-bold pod may suit those needing a stronger caffeine kick, while decaf options cater to those looking to enjoy coffee without the stimulation.
